Brokers are individuals who help people and businesses to buy and sell securities and other forms. They take care of all the paperwork involved in the transaction.

Financial advisors can help you make informed decisions about your personal finances. They are experts in helping clients plan for retirement, prepare and meet financial goals.

Financial advisors can be employed by banks, financial companies, and other institutions. They can also be independent, working as fee-only professionals.

What is a Stock Exchange and How Does It Work?

A stock exchange allows companies to sell shares of the company. This allows investors and others to buy shares in the company. The market sets the price of the share. It is typically determined by the willingness of people to pay for the shares.

Investors can also make money by investing in the stock exchange. Investors give money to help companies grow. Investors buy shares in companies. Companies use their money to fund their projects and expand their business.

There are many kinds of shares that can be traded on a stock exchange. Some are called ordinary shares. These are most common types of shares. These shares can be bought and sold on the open market. Shares are traded at prices determined by supply and demand.

Other types of shares include preferred shares and debt securities. When dividends are paid, preferred shares have priority over all other shares. A company issue bonds called debt securities, which must be repaid.


What's the role of the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C)?

The SEC regulates securities exchanges, broker-dealers, investment companies, and other entities involved in the distribution of securities. It also enforces federal securities laws.
